当前位置:文档之家› 数字逻辑彩灯实验报告

数字逻辑彩灯实验报告

《数字逻辑电路》实验报告
实验:彩灯
姓名:郭兵权
学号:120341108
12级计算机系A 班
邮箱:ronacaodo@
时间:2014年9月
一、实验目的
实现彩灯的效果。

基本功能:
1、有4种不同的花样变化,每种花样持续一定时间自动换成下一个花样,自动循环变换。

2、用8路LED灯来输出。

即每种花样都由8路LED灯来显示花样的变化。

扩展功能:
1、能显示花样的种数。

即给每种花样赋予相应的编号,当此种花样运行的时候,在数码管上显示相应的编号。

2、花样的选择可以控制。

即可以通过按键来选择输出的花形,并且和自动循环自由切换。

三、实验器材/环境
编写环境:Quartus Ⅱ;运行环境:EDA实验箱
芯片:74LS160(十进制计数器),74LS161(十六进制计数器)
74LS153(双四选一数据选择器),74LS164(八位移位寄存器)
74LS47(4—7七段数码管译码器)
四、实验设计思路
我将实验设计为四个模块:分频器,周期控制模块,花型控制显示模块,数码管显示模块。

总的设计思路如下:
首先,48Mhz的脉冲输入到逻辑电路,然后通过分频器分出需要的频率,由这个频率来控制之后每个LED灯亮的时间。

之后的周期控制模块对脉冲进行进一步的分频,将周期调整为一定的时间,这个时间就是每种花型运行的时间,同时也控制七段数码管在某个周期内显示出某个数字。

下图为QuartusⅡ中总的模块设计:。

相关主题